Changing Expectations of Universities and the Role of the State: A Historical and Contemporary Analysis

This seminar will explore changing expectations of universities through two different but complementary papers. Questions of the relationship between universities and society as well as issues of governance, purpose, participation and equality are raised.

Andrew M Boggs, University of Oxford   
Changing Concepts of 'The University' and Oxford's Governance Debates, 1850s-2000s
This paper offers a historical exploration of changing ideas of the university and wider higher education policy debates through an analysis of the University of Oxford's governance structures over a 150 year period. It offers a narrative of wider changes in the relationship between the university and society over this period.

Professor Penny Jane Burke, Roehampton University
Examining the im/possibilities of widening participation
This paper moves the focus on to the present where the relationship between universities and the state is undergoing a new period of change and uncertainty. The paper explores possibilities for maintaining a commitment to social justice, equality and widening participation in a policy context characterised by increased marketisation and competitiveness.
